Skip to main content

Johnny Manhood's definitions

Dirty little secret (DLS)

a forum dedicated to stalk, bash and leak content of various artists.
-Did you see the new photos up at Dirty little secret (DLS)?
-yeah man, damn those creepers sure know how to stalk!
by Johnny Manhood February 21, 2010
mugGet the Dirty little secret (DLS) mug.

Share this definition

Sign in to vote

We'll email you a link to sign in instantly.

Or

Check your email

We sent a link to

Open your email